Hope Men's Track & Field Wins 10 Events In Dual Meet Against Calvin

The Hope College men's track & field team won 10 events against visiting Calvin during a dual meet Friday at Buys Athletic Fields.

The Flying Dutchmen's team score was combined with the Calvin women for a 155-152 edge against the Hope women/Calvin women.

The Flying Dutchmen won the 4x100 meter relay as senior Luke Washington of Bolingbrook, Illinois (Timothy Christian HS), freshman Justin Freeman of Holland, Michigan (West Ottawa HS), junior Matt Pelyhes of Augusta, Michigan (Gull Lake HS) and senior Boone Marois of Traverse City, Michigan (Central HS) clocked a time of 43.47 seconds.

Marois led a sweep of the 100 meters at 10.98. Freeman came in second at 11.01, while Pelyhes was third at 11.39.

Sophomore Matt Ruff of Wayne, Illinois (Wheaton Academy HS) clocked the top times in the 200 meters and 400 meters. He won the 200 in 23.18 and the 400 in 50.65.

Sophomore Brandon Wolliston of Remus, Michigan (Chippewa Hills HS) was runner-up in the 400 at 51.95.

Junior Cameron Jones of Holland, Michigan (Black River HS) finished second in the 800 at 1:56.04.

Junior Nicholas Salomon of Troy, Michigan (Detroit Jesuit HS) won the 1,500 meters with a run of 4:04.50.

Junior Julian Morrison of Aurora, Illinois (Waubonsie Valley HS) topped the field in the 3,000 meters by posting a time of 9:06.19. Freshman Andrew Kalthoff of Carmel, Indiana (Carmel HS) also scored with a third-place effort of 9:23.49.

Hope swept hurdles. Junior Ryan Arndt of Holland, Michigan (Zeeland West HS) took first in the 110-meter race at 16.47 seconds. Senior Gavin Midlam of East Lansing, Michigan (East Lansing HS) was tops in the 400-meter race at 55.31. Arndt also scored in the 400 with a third-place 58.17.

Arndt also won the javelin with a toss of 46.12 meters.

Freshman Louis Kopp of Spring, Texas (Providence Classical) won the triple jump with a leap of 13.19 meters.

Hope placed second and third in the shot put: Senior Taylor Myer of Ludington, Michigan (Ludington HS) at 12.89 meters and freshman Tyler Webb of Grand Rapids, Michigan (Grandville HS) at 12.60.

Myer was runner-up in the hammer throw at 47.11 meters.

The Flying Dutchmen finished second and third in the high jump: sophomore William Henkel of Lambertville, Michigan (Erie-Mason HS) at 1.88 meters and freshman Eddie Ip of Grand Rapids, Michigan (South Christian HS) at 1.68.

Senior Dion Goliday of Muskegon, Michigan (Oakridge HS) was runner-up in the long jump at 6.38.

Freshman Chase Gaca of Kingsley, Michigan (Kingsley HS) placed third in the discus at 36.12 meters.

Hope returns to action on Saturday, April 9 at the Michigan State Invitational.
